Panty Girls is this quirky little gem from 1972 that definitely leans heavily into the cheeky side of comedy. The film has a loose, almost improvisational feel to it, capturing the youthful energy of its cast. It dances around themes of sexuality and liberation, but not in a heavy-handed way—there’s a lightness that makes it almost playful. The performances are a mixed bag, some ladies really shine while others seem to be just along for the ride. What sets it apart is its rawness, that unpolished charm which gives it a unique atmosphere. Not every joke lands, but there's something about the whole package that makes it interesting for collectors who enjoy the offbeat and the risqué.
Panty Girls has seen limited distribution over the years, making it somewhat of a rarity for collectors. The film was released on various formats, but the original VHS tapes are particularly sought after due to their scarcity. Enthusiasts often discuss its charm and the unfiltered performances, which can evoke a sense of nostalgia for the era. Given its niche appeal, it garners interest from those who appreciate the more unconventional side of 70s cinema.
